Khan Academy's SAT prep is a free, official partner program with the College Board, providing comprehensive online preparation for the SAT exam. It offers personalized practice plans, thousands of practice questions, video lessons, and full-length adaptive practice tests across Math, Reading, and Writing & Language sections. The platform tracks progress and focuses on weak areas to maximize improvement, making it an accessible resource for self-paced learning.

Bluebook is the official digital platform from the College Board for practicing and taking the new digital SAT. It provides full-length adaptive practice tests that exactly replicate the real exam's format, timing, tools, and multistage adaptive structure. Available as a downloadable app for Windows, Mac, and iPads, it helps students get comfortable with the digital testing environment ahead of test day.

UWorld SAT is a question bank-focused SAT prep platform offering over 2,500 realistic practice questions across Math, Reading, and Writing & Language sections that closely mimic the official SAT format. It provides in-depth, expert-written explanations with visuals, performance analytics, and customizable study modes to help students identify and target weaknesses. The tool emphasizes repetitive practice and conceptual mastery rather than video lessons or full courses.

Magoosh SAT Prep is an online self-study platform providing comprehensive video lessons, practice questions, and customizable study plans for SAT preparation. It features over 1,750 instructional videos covering all SAT topics, more than 1,400 practice questions with video explanations, and tools like score predictors and progress tracking. Accessible via web and mobile app, it emphasizes flexible, on-demand learning with email support and a score improvement guarantee.

PrepScholar SAT is an online SAT prep platform that delivers a fully customized study plan based on an initial diagnostic test, using adaptive algorithms to focus on your weaknesses. It includes over 7,000 practice questions, video lessons, detailed error tracking, and 10 full-length practice tests with realistic scoring. The program emphasizes data-driven progress with analytics dashboards and offers a score improvement guarantee.

The Princeton Review SAT prep software provides a comprehensive online platform with video lessons, interactive drills, thousands of practice questions, and full-length adaptive practice tests tailored for SAT preparation. It emphasizes proprietary test-taking strategies like Process of Elimination (POE) and offers personalized study plans, progress tracking, and performance analytics. Users can choose self-paced courses, live online classes, or private tutoring for flexible learning options.
